دسته بندی مقالات
راهنمای کامل نصب ایزابل ۴ روی VMware؛ قدمبهقدم و بدون دردسر
فهرست مطالب
اگر تا به حال با سیستمهای تلفنی کار کرده باشید، میدانید که راهاندازی یک مرکز تلفن پایدار، نیمی از راه موفقیت است. امروز میخواهیم درباره نصب ایزابل ۴ روی VMware صحبت کنیم؛ سیستم عاملی که جایگزین قدرتمند الستیکس شد و حالا انتخاب اول خیلی از ما برای راهاندازی سانترال ویپ است.
ما در عصر ارتباطات قائمین پروژههای زیادی را دیدهایم که فقط به خاطر یک نصب اشتباه، بعداً به مشکل خوردهاند. پس بیایید یکبار برای همیشه، اصولی و تمیز پیش برویم.
چرا محیط مجازی (Virtualization) بهترین جا برای ایزابل است؟
شاید بپرسید چرا نرویم سراغ نصب ایزابل روی کیس یا یک سرور فیزیکی مستقل؟ ببینید، سرورهای فیزیکی عالی هستند، اما دنیای ویپ (VoIP) نیاز به انعطاف دارد. وقتی شما ایزابل را روی VMware ESXi یا حتی Workstation نصب میکنید، چند برگ برنده بزرگ دارید:
- نجات با اسنپشات (Snapshot): فرض کنید میخواهید یک آپدیت سنگین انجام دهید و سیستم بهم میریزد. در محیط مجازی، با یک کلیک به حالت قبل برمیگردید. روی سرور فیزیکی؟ باید کلاً از اول نصب کنید!
- استفاده بهینه از منابع: ادر زمان خرید سرور ایزابل، متوجه خواهید شد که این سیستم منابع زیادی نمیخواهد و مجازیسازی اجازه میدهد از قدرت سختافزار برای سرویسهای دیگر هم استفاده کنید.
- جابجایی راحت: اگر سرورتان سوخت، فایل ماشین مجازی را برمیدارید و روی یک سرور دیگر روشن میکنید. به همین سادگی.
پس اگر موافقید، برویم سراغ اصل مطلب.
قدم اول: دانلود ایزابل (شروع ماجرا)
برای شروع، نیاز به فایل ISO ایزابل دارید. اینجا جای آزمون و خطا نیست؛ همیشه سراغ سورس اصلی بروید. بهترین جا برای دانلود آخرین نسخه پایدار، سایت SourceForge است.
در گوگل عبارت “Download Issabel 4 ISO” را جستجو کنید و لینک SourceForge را باز کنید. معمولاً فایلی با پسوند .iso و حجمی حدود ۱.۵ تا ۲ گیگابایت دریافت میکنید. حواستان باشد نسخه Stable (پایدار) را دانلود کنید، نه نسخههای بتا که ممکن است باگ داشته باشند.
قدم دوم: ساخت ماشین مجازی در VMware
تنظیمات پیشنهادی ما برای یک شرکت متوسط:
۱.گزینه Create New Virtual Machine را بزنید.
۲.انتخاب سیستم عامل (Guest OS): این بخش خیلی مهم است. ایزابل ۴ بر پایه لینوکس CentOS 7 ساخته شده. پس در لیست سیستمعاملها، حتماً Linux و سپس CentOS 7 (64-bit) را انتخاب کنید. اگر گزینههای دیگری بزنید، ممکن است بعداً در نصب VMware Tools یا شناسایی کارت شبکه به مشکل بخورید.
۳.تنظیمات شبکه (بسیار مهم): کارت شبکه را حتماً روی حالت Bridged قرار دهید. اگر روی حالت NAT باشد، در تماسها دچار مشکل صدای یکطرفه میشوید.
-
- چرا؟ اگر روی حالت NAT باشد، ایزابل آیپی اصلی شبکه شما را نمیگیرد و بعداً در تماسها دچار مشکل “صدای یکطرفه” میشوید یا تلفنهای رومیزی نمیتوانند سرور را پیدا کنند. حالت Bridged یعنی سرور ایزابل، مثل یک دستگاه واقعی در شبکه شما دیده شود.
۴.میزان رم (Memory): برای شروع ۴ گیگابایت عالی است. (با ۲ گیگ هم کار میکند اما دستودلباز باشید).
۵.پردازنده (CPU): حداقل ۲ هسته به آن اختصاص دهید. پردازش صدا (Transcoding) نیاز به CPU دارد.
۶.هارد دیسک (HDD): ۵۰ تا ۱۰۰ گیگابایت فضا در نظر بگیرید. اگر قرار است از ماژول کال سنتر ایزابل و ضبط مکالمات استفاده کنید، این عدد را بالاتر ببرید.
قدم سوم: مراحل نصب گرافیکی (جایی که نباید اشتباه کنید)
حالا فایل ISO را به ماشین مجازی معرفی (Mount) و آن را روشن کنید. بعد از بالا آمدن صفحه نصب، گزینه Install را انتخاب کنید و Enter بزنید. چند لحظه صبر کنید تا محیط گرافیکی نصب بالا بیاید.
اینجا چند مرحله کلیدی داریم که باید با دقت انجام دهید:
۱. زبان و زمان
زبان را روی همان English نگه دارید (تغییر زبان در لینوکس گاهی دردسرساز میشود). اما Timezone را حتماً روی Asia/Tehran تنظیم کنید تا ساعت مکالمات و گزارشهای سانترال تلفن درست ثبت شود.
۲. پارتیشنبندی (مهمترین بخش)
روی گزینه Installation Destination کلیک کنید. یک نکته فنی که خیلیها رعایت نمیکنند: ایزابل به صورت پیشفرض از LVM استفاده میکند. اگر گزینه “Automatically configure partitioning” را بزنید، سیستم خودش فضا را تقسیم میکند.
نکته درباره Swap: سیستم به طور خودکار بخشی از هارد را به عنوان رم کمکی (Swap) در نظر میگیرد. اگر رم سرورتان پایین است، مطمئن شوید بخش Swap حتماً ساخته شده باشد تا سیستم زیر بار تماس هنگ نکند. این یکی از نکات مهم برای جلوگیری از مشکلات رایج ایزابل است.
۳. تنظیمات شبکه (Network & Hostname)
وارد بخش شبکه شوید.
- Hostname: یک اسم باکلاس برای سرورتان بگذارید. مثلاً voip.local یا issabel-pbx.
- IP Static: دکمه Configure را بزنید. هرگز، تکرار میکنیم، هرگز برای سرور ویپ از IP اتوماتیک (DHCP) استفاده نکنید. به تب IPv4 بروید، متد را روی Manual بگذارید و یک آیپی ثابت (مثلاً ۱۹۲.۱۶۸.۱.۲۰۰)، سابنت ماسک و گتوی (Gateway) شبکه خودتان را وارد کنید.
- تیک گزینه “Automatically connect to this network” را هم بزنید تا بعد از ریستارت، شبکه خودکار وصل شود.
۴. شروع نصب و تعیین پسوردها
دکمه Begin Installation را بزنید. در حین اینکه سیستم عامل دارد فایلها را کپی میکند، از شما دو تا چیز میخواهد:
- Root Password: این رمز اصلی لینوکس شماست. یک چیز پیچیده بگذارید ولی جایی یادداشت کنید. اگر این را گم کنید، دردسر بزرگی خواهید داشت.
- User Creation: فعلاً نیازی نیست یوزر جدیدی بسازید.
۵. تنظیمات دیتابیس و پنل وب (مرحله آخر نصب)
وقتی نوار پیشرفت پر شد و سیستم ریبوت شد، کار تمام نیست! در محیط متنی (سیاه رنگ)، ایزابل از شما سوالاتی میپرسد:
- از شما میخواهد پسورد MariaDB (دیتابیس) را تعیین کنید.
- بعد پسورد پنل ادمین وب (IssabelPBX) را میخواهد.
تجربه ما در عصر ارتباطات قائمین: پیشنهاد میکنیم پسورد روت لینوکس و دیتابیس را یکی نگذارید، اما پسورد وب را چیزی بگذارید که همکاران فنیتان بتوانند راحت به آن دسترسی داشته باشند.
قدم چهارم: اولین ورود به محیط وب
تبریک میگوییم! نصب سرور ایزابل تمام شد. حالا روی صفحه سیاه کنسول، آدرس IP سرور را میبینید (مثلاً https://192.168.1.200).
مرورگر کروم یا فایرفاکس را باز کنید و آن آدرس را تایپ کنید. به محض زدن اینتر، با یک صفحه قرمز یا هشدار مواجه میشوید که میگوید: “Your connection is not private”. نترسید! سیستم شما ویروسی نشده. چون ایزابل از پروتکل HTTPS استفاده میکند اما گواهینامه SSL رسمی جهانی ندارد (چون روی شبکه داخلی شماست)، مرورگر این اخطار را میدهد.
- روی دکمه Advanced کلیک کنید.
- سپس گزینه Proceed to… (unsafe) را بزنید.
بعد از ریبوت، آدرس IP سرور را در مرورگر تایپ کنید. یوزرنیم admin و پسوردی که در مرحله آخر نصب وارد کردید را بزنید. اگر در ورود به پنل دچار مشکل شدید، احتمالاً آیپی شما توسط سیستم امنیت ایزابل مسدود شده است.
حالا صفحه لاگین زیبای ایزابل را میبینید.
- Username: admin
- Password: همان رمزی که در مرحله آخر نصب (مرحله ۵) وارد کردید.
قدم پنجم: کارهای ضروری بعد از نصب (فوت کوزهگری)
خیلی از آموزشها همینجا تمام میشوند، اما یک ادمین حرفهای میداند که کار اصلی تازه شروع شده. برای اینکه سرورتان مثل ساعت کار کند، این ۳ کار را حتماً انجام دهید:
۱. اتصال با SSH (خداحافظی با کنسول VMware)
کار کردن با کنسول VMware سخت است (نمیشود چیزی را کپی/پیست کرد). نرمافزار کمحجم PuTTY را دانلود کنید. آیپی سرور ایزابل را بزنید و با یوزر root و پسوردی که در نصب تعیین کردید، وارد شوید. حالا شما قدرت کامل دارید.
۲. آپدیت سیستم (حیاتی برای امنیت)
فایل ISO ایزابل احتمالاً ماهها پیش ساخته شده است. همین الان در محیط SSH دستور زیر را بزنید تا تمام پکیجها و کرنل لینوکس بهروز شوند: yum update -y نکته مهم برای کاربران ایرانی: اگر با خطای مخازن (Repo Error) مواجه شدید، به احتمال زیاد مشکل از تحریمهاست. باید DNS کارت شبکه ایزابل را روی شکن یا گوگل (۸.۸.۸.۸) تنظیم کنید تا بتوانید آپدیتها را بگیرید.
۳. نصب VMware Tools
برای اینکه ماشین مجازی شما روان کار کند و بتوانید از طریق VMware دستور خاموش شدن (Shutdown) بدهید، باید ابزارهای VMware نصب باشند. در محیط SSH دستور زیر را بزنید: yum install open-vm-tools -y
جمعبندی: نصب تمام شد، حالا چه کنیم؟
نصب ایزابل فقط قدم اول بود. برای اینکه این سیستم تبدیل به یک ابزار ارتباطی واقعی شود، شما باید منشی تلفنی (IVR) را بسازید، سیپ ترانکهای مخابراتی را متصل کنید و از همه مهمتر، امنیت سانترال خود را تأمین کنید.
اگر هنوز بین انتخاب ایزابل یا سایر سیستمها شک دارید، مقاله مقایسه ایزابل، FreePBX یا پاناسونیک را مطالعه کنید. متخصصان ما در عصر ارتباطات قائمین در تمامی مراحل کنار شما هستند.
برای دریافت مشاوره و سفارش، همین حالا با ما تماس بگیرید:
نکته: برای تماس مستقیم روی کلمه (کلیک کنید) ضربه بزنید.






